Fungal Priority Pathogen List #FPPL World Health Organization (WHO) released! Critical pathogens: Cryptococcus neoformans, Candida auris, Aspergillus fumigatus and Candida albicans Hatim Sati Justin Beardsley GAFFI ESCMID Fungal Infection Study Group (EFISG) ISHAM ECMM MSGERC GEMICOMED_seimc
